Output 76cc461dba9ae200373ce515e763fc59d1f36ced737b9891fc4fb413b31de3a1:59

value
12923563
script pubkey
OP_0 OP_PUSHBYTES_32 5e8ac80d4dd30dd3a60f54a1c9509eb2ea4a52c7f3f24f42b532eda781d9a350
address
bc1qt69vsr2d6vxa8fs02jsuj5y7kt4y55k870ey7s44xtk60qwe5dgqt8e84m
transaction
76cc461dba9ae200373ce515e763fc59d1f36ced737b9891fc4fb413b31de3a1
spent
true